期刊文献+
共找到2篇文章
< 1 >
每页显示 20 50 100
全路径剖析方法 被引量:3
1
作者 王璐璐 李必信 周晓宇 《软件学报》 EI CSCD 北大核心 2012年第6期1413-1428,共16页
路径剖析是动态分析的一项重要技术,通过获取和分析程序中各条路径的执行次数,在编译优化、软件调试和测试等诸多方面发挥重要作用.针对现有技术剖析能力不足的情况(即只能或者剖析非循环路径,或者首先界定循环体执行次数的上限、然后... 路径剖析是动态分析的一项重要技术,通过获取和分析程序中各条路径的执行次数,在编译优化、软件调试和测试等诸多方面发挥重要作用.针对现有技术剖析能力不足的情况(即只能或者剖析非循环路径,或者首先界定循环体执行次数的上限、然后对于执行循环体不多于该次数的路径进行剖析),对使用单个探针变量剖析过程内路径的方法进行了改进,提出了全路径剖析PAP方法,利用探针插装和回溯过程获取路径的执行次数,可以剖析过程内包含任意有限长度的路径;进一步地,针对PAP方法所需探针数目多于EPP方法的问题,通过对控制流图中包含的可规约无环子图实施EPP方法,可以减少PAP方法所需探针的数目.另外,作为PAP方法的一个典型应用,还讨论了如何通过在方法调用图中添加返回边,再利用PAP方法获取方法层次的执行序列的基本思想,满足了某些方法级动态影响分析技术的需要.实验和实例分析表明,PAP在处理循环路径剖析的问题上是有效的,并有很好的效率. 展开更多
关键词 路径剖析 动态分析 循环路径 探针插装 路径回溯
下载PDF
嵌入式Linux内核运行态性能可视化分析方法的设计与实现 被引量:1
2
作者 崔娟 《测控技术》 CSCD 2016年第1期98-101,105,共5页
介绍了嵌入式Linux操作系统下的一种内核运行态可视化性能分析方法。它采用Linux的字符设备驱动技术,Linux内核源代码内的探针嵌入以及内核补丁技术,基于Socket的Linux端与Windows端的TCP通信技术和Windows端的图形化显示技术,以模块化... 介绍了嵌入式Linux操作系统下的一种内核运行态可视化性能分析方法。它采用Linux的字符设备驱动技术,Linux内核源代码内的探针嵌入以及内核补丁技术,基于Socket的Linux端与Windows端的TCP通信技术和Windows端的图形化显示技术,以模块化方式实现了在Windows宿主操作系统下对Linux操作系统运行时系统事件状态变化的图形化地观察手段,从而辅助软件开发人员方便地去诊断和解决嵌入式Linux系统中存在的调度问题、性能问题以及定时问题等。 展开更多
关键词 嵌入式LINUX操作系统 系统事件 探针插装 可视化性能分析
下载PDF
上一页 1 下一页 到第
使用帮助 返回顶部